The volume contains surveys and original articles based on the talks given at the 40-th Finsler Symposium on Finsler Geometry held in the period September 9-10, 2005 at Hokkaido Tokai University, Sapporo, Japan. The Symposium's purpose was not only a meeting of the Finsler geometers from Japan and abroad, but also to commemorate the memory of the late Professor Makoto Matsumoto. The papers included in this volume contain fundamental topics of modern Riemann-Finsler geometry, interesting not only for specialists in Finsler geometry, but for researchers in Riemannian geometry or other fields of differential geometry and its applications also.Published by Mathematical Society of Japan and distributed by World Scientific Publishing Co. for all markets except North America
